Fulham manager Kit Symons admits he cannot wait to see the back of this season.
The Whites head to Blackpool on Saturday still not mathematically safe from relegation, but they are limping over the finish line after three straight draws.
"We're edging closer. The sooner we do it the happier I'll be," said Symons.
"It's tough and it's hard work at the minute. I'd be gloomier if we'd lost all three matches - we're getting there but it's quite painful for everyone.
"It's about getting through this season, maintaining our Championship status and doing a lot of hard work over the summer."
